undefinedD3.4: Common roadmap of FIRE test facilities – First version

Future Internet Research and Experimental facilities have open and versatile offering to the network researchers. This FIRE roadmap‟s first report provides an outlook at this existing and in the short-term available services of the mentioned experimental facilities. For the moment FIRE benefits from the four already finished projects: FEDERICA, OneLab2, PII and WISEBED. The running projects providing and building facilities are: BonFIRE, CREW, OFELIA, SmartSantander and TEFIS. Finally, there are three new projects starting in the autumn 2011: Confine, EXPERIMEDIA and OpenLab. The testing offering to the date ranges from virtual switches to cloud services.

This first report provides a uniform description of the FIRE facilities including a short description of the current operational offering and use conditions. This report‟s objective is to give the potential experimenter an idea about the experimenting possibilities before contacting the facility directly. The new projects‟ details will be added in the next reports of the deliverable. Request for federated use of FIRE facilities could be directed either to the involved facilities or to the FIRE office/FIRE Architecture Board for an analysis of the feasibility of proposed experiments.

undefinedD3.1: Draft contractual agreement with the running FIRE IPs to participate in the FIRE Architecture Board

undefinedD3.2: Charter of the FIRE Architecture Board 

This deliverable combines two deliverables related to the establishment of the FIRE Architecture Board. These are D3.1: “Draft contractual agreement with the running FIRE IPs to participate in the FIRE Architecture Board” and D3.2: “Charter of the FIRE Architecture Board”. The Charter describes the agreed roles, activities and participation conditions of the members of the FIRE Architecture Board.
The draft contractual agreement (leading to the Charter of the FIRE Architecture Board) evolved through a series of meetings and discussions, culminating in the ratification of the Charter in the Architecture Board meeting on 27 September in Brussels. The public minutes of that meeting are included in the Annex 2.
